Essential Job Duties:
- Reviews project work activities to ensure support of project milestones, develops micro-phasing schedules as required to coordinate particularly challenging work phases, and helps coordinate the various parties to completion.
- Participates in discussions with designers, contractors, and other third-party entities to proactively identify project risks and develop recommendations to mitigate the risks.
- Participates in reviewing the contractor pay application and ensures it is consistent with the schedule update and other progress documents.
- Coordinates cost recording, monitoring, and reporting practices for compliance with applicable standards accuracy and consistency.
- Coordinates development of schedule resource loading and leveling, and the schedule development, maintenance, and monitoring activities.
- Provides progress reporting documents and briefing materials as required, develops creative reporting tools to communicate complex project sequencing and/or progress assessments, and is responsible for promptly reporting budget and/or schedule variances.
- Possesses understanding and appreciation for time frames necessary including BHS, Special Systems, Power, HVAC, and other aviation-related disciplines.
